The anticipation for the second trailer of Grand Theft Auto VI has been driving fans wild for months.
While the much-awaited trailer didn’t materialize, the community found a way to turn disappointment into something truly heartwarming.
On the r/GTA6 subreddit, a user named TrenWillFixIt sparked an unexpected act of kindness with a bold promise.
Last Thursday, they confidently posted:
“I am so confident that we WON’T get news tomorrow that if we do, I will donate 500 pounds to Macmillan Cancer Research UK.”
This statement referred to yet another instance where fans on the subreddit convinced themselves that Rockstar Games would drop the second trailer for GTA 6 on December 27.
As it turned out, no trailer was released, leaving the subreddit collectively disappointed—again. But something wonderful came from this.
A Community’s Kind Gesture
Even though TrenWillFixIt didn’t need to fulfill their pledge, their post inspired other members to step up and donate to Macmillan Cancer Research UK.
Two days later, TrenWillFixIt returned with an update:
“Unfortunately Rockstar didn’t put out any news, but I need to thank everybody who messaged me and said they were going to give to the Macmillan Cancer Group.
Every month I have donated 50 pounds towards the cause, and after my post, multiple people messaged me saying that they were giving anything they could.
I encourage people to give anything they can… Next time there’s another massive theory, you’ll see me here.”
It’s rare to see such a wholesome act emerge from what is often considered one of the most eccentric gaming communities online.
This display of generosity brought a positive note to the holidays for many.
